inference package for the OSAL models **OSAL** This is an extension api for the ease access of the models we've developed. All the models can be accessed on the huggingface hub ## Features - **High-Quality Synthesis**: Generates natural-sounding speech. - **Multi-Lingual Support**: Create and manage multiple TTS models for different languages simultaneously in the same application. - **High-Performance**: Fast C++ backend with multi-threading support. - **GPU Acceleration**: Offload model layers to the GPU for even faster performance. - **Offline Inference**: After the initial model download, no internet connection is required. ## Prerequisites To download the required TTS models, you need a **Hugging Face Hub API Token**. 1. If you don't have one, create a Hugging Face account here. 2. Navigate to your account settings and find the "Access Tokens" page, or go directly to huggingface.co. 3. Create a new token with at least `read` permissions. ## Installation You can install Orpheus TTS via pip: ```bash git clone github.com cd OSAL pip install -r requirements.txt ``` ## Quick Start: Multiple Language Instances We recommend storing your token as an environment variable for security. ```bash export HUGGING_FACE_TOKEN="hf_YourTokenGoesHere" ``` Now, you can run the following Python code to create both English and Luganda synthesizers: ```python import os from osal import tts # 1.
